Who invented internet?

Image
  Who invented internet? The invention of the internet was a collaborative effort involving several individuals and institutions over the course of many years. It is difficult to attribute the invention to a single person. However, the foundational concept of a global network connecting computers can be traced back to the work of multiple pioneers. One key figure in the development of the internet is Dr. Leonard Kleinrock, a computer scientist who contributed to the theory of packet-switching networks in the 1960s. His research formed the basis for the transmission control protocol (TCP) and the internet protocol (IP), which are fundamental to the functioning of the internet. Another crucial contribution came from Vinton Cerf and Robert E. Kahn. They designed and developed the TCP/IP protocol suite in the 1970s, which provided the framework for data transmission and communication between interconnected networks. What is Augmented Reality (AR) and Virtual Reality (VR)?

Image
What is Augmented Reality (AR) and Virtual Reality (VR)? Augmented Reality (AR) and Virtual Reality (VR) are two distinct technologies that alter our perception of the real world. Augmented Reality (AR): Augmented Reality combines digital information with the real world, enhancing the user's perception of reality. AR overlays computer-generated content onto the user's view of the physical world, typically through the use of smartphones, tablets, smart glasses, or headsets. The technology uses sensors and cameras to track the user's environment and position, and then adds virtual elements to enhance or interact with the real-world environment. AR can be used in various applications, including gaming, education, navigation, retail, and industrial training.
